What makes us different?
Since launching in 2013, iSmash has grown to 37 locations across the UK. We offer a lifetime warranty on screen repairs and are proud to be part of Assurant, a Fortune 500 company supporting over 300 million customers worldwide. Company Overview
Assurant is a leading global business services company that supports, protects, and connects major consumer purchases. A Fortune 500 company with a presence in 21 countries, Assurant supports the advancement of the connected world by partnering with the world’s leading brands to develop innovative solutions and deliver an enhanced customer experience through mobile device solutions, extended service contracts, vehicle protection services, renters insurance, lender-placed insurance products, and other specialty products.
